Afton Devey Burgess 1920 - 2016 Early Life: Afton was born on October 21, 1920, in Alpine, Utah, to Earl Marsh and Velma Grace Strong Devey. Afton grew up on a farm but never considered herself a farm girl. In her words, "I didn't like getting dirty or being out in the hot sun. I preferred helping Mom in the house". Being the oldest girl in a family of six children, she became the family "baby tender". Because of her cheerful outlook she got the nickname of "Happy" which was later shortened to "Hap". Her siblings called her that all of her life including 10 minutes before she passed away. Life's Work | Service | Interests: Following graduation from American Fork High School in 1938, Afton attended Brigham Young University. She graduated in 1941 with a teaching degree. She married George Dale Burgess on December 29, 1943, in the Salt Lake Temple. She loved learning and returned to BYU to complete a Bachelor of Science degree in 1962. Afton taught elementary school in Alpine School District for 24 years and touched the lives of many students with her ability to use positive praise to encourage students to reach their full potential. Afton served faithfully in many positions in The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ints. She and Dale had many adventures together with friends and family, but their greatest joy was in serving an 18 month full-time mission to Johannesburg, South Africa, from 1984 to 1985. They also enjoyed traveling throughout the world; in their later years, they made lasting friendships traveling and camping with the Squaw Peak Sam's Chapter of the Good Sam Club. Afton Devey Burgess, of Lehi, Utah, passed away peacefully on Friday, March 25, 2016. She was 95 years old.
